Your cart is empty. Parameters
Working voltage: DC 5V
Static working current: 5mA
Total working current: 30mA
Acoustic wave transmission frequency: 40KHz
Maximum distance of ranging: 5m
Blind area: 25cm
Wiring method:
+5V (positive power supply)
Trig (control end) RX
Echo (receiving end) TX
GND (negative power supply)
Resolution: about 0.5cm
Angle: less than 50 degrees
Working temperature: -10~70℃
Storage temperature: -20~80℃
Module size: 41mm*28.5mm
